Born in 1999, Charlie Hickey grew up in South Pasadena, just minutes from downtown Los Angeles. Raised by two singer-songwriter parents, Charlie's second language was music since day one. As early as grade school, he was making sense of the world through songwriting, and by middle school he was writing, recording and performing songs that attracted a community of collaborators and could silence a room. 'Count the Stairs' showcases Charlie's evocative storytelling exuding a wisdom beyond his years.
